About
Troy A. Waller, is a licensed professional counseling practice with nearly 15 years of experience in counseling and mental health. Dr. Waller specializes in helping individuals and couples with trauma exposure, depression, anxiety, grief, and loss. He is trained in Emotional Focused Therapy, a leading form of therapy that helps couples and families resolve issues with intimacy and bonding. Dr. Waller is respected in the Washington DC metropolitan area for his expertise in mental health and psychotherapy. He has been featured in media outlets, including Howard University's popular Radio Show 'The Daily Drum', and TV One's show 'For My Man', as a consultant. Dr. Waller also teaches various psychology courses, including Child Psychology and Psychology at prominent universities in the DC metropolitan area. He has a Master's Degree in Forensic Psychology and a doctoral degree in Counseling Psychology. Dr. Waller is actively engaged in his community, being a member of the International Center of Excellence in Emotional Focused Therapy, the American Counseling Association, and 100 Black Men of Prince George's County. He is available for appointments at The Evening Star Building located on 1025 Thomas Jefferson Street NW in Washington DC.
